Agent holding Shrimpers to ransom over Ferdinand contract as rumours rumble on

Last updated : 24 February 2011 By westfield shrimper
Kane Ferdinand

Kane Ferdinand: No pro contract with the Shrimpers signed yet

Is anyone surprised?

The 19-year-old cousin of England skipper Rio has played just 11 games for Southend since his promotion through the youth ranks but in the crazy world of 21st-century football that is enough for Championship and wealthier League one clubs to sniff a killing, especially as the Blues are broke!

Then again, young Kane Ferdinand is rather good!

The midfielder, come defender, come bloody keeper if he wanted to be, has continued to impress the Shrimpers faithful with his cool and impressive displays in front of the back four that has brough him to the attention of many clubs and now throw in Burnley whose new boss Eddie Howe would have heard about him while at Bournemouth.

Join the queue mate, and bring you're cheque book, not that we're get much if he doesn't put pen to paper for us.

Ferdinand told www.echo-news.co.uk: "My agent is dealing with it all so I don't know what's happening at the moment. I'm enjoying it here though and, if the club make the right kind of offer, then I'll be happy to stay."

Out with an ankle injury at the moment Kane is expected to play against Northampton on Saturday while still on a youth team contract which would allow anyone to pile in after March, but hopefully his agent can be convinced to allow him to stay at Roots Hall and sign a two-and-a-half-year deal which would at least bring in some dosh in the summer if someone makes a decent offer.

However, at what cost in wages, something we just cannot afford with Sainsbury's picking up the cheque on a weekly basis and CEO Tara Brady admitting we are still paying players we had on loan last season! e're still in deep shit.

No, it's looking likely said agent, a young lad I'm told making his way in the business, he's learning fast, will let him go and play in some Championship club's reserves before being loaned out to Crawley Town as they walk their way to the 2012 League two title, possibily.
